Uganda’s representatives at the ongoing African Volleyball club championship In Tunisia Nemo Stars have managed to finish 8th overall after their losing run continued with a 3-0 loss to GSU from Kenya.
This was the 3rd consecutive loss after the group stages and a 2nd loss to a Kenyan team within 48 hours.
Nemo Stars needed to win the fixture to finish 7th overall but a poor start enabled the Kenyans to win the 1st set 25-14. The dominant Kenyans continued to pile more pressure on the Ugandans in the 2nd set and, in the end, won 25-19.
The 3rd set was no different as the Kenyans maintained a similar score of 25:19 to win the tie and settle for seventh position ahead of Nemostars.
The battle for 5th place saw Kenya Ports Authority edge out Cameroun’s Port Douala 1-3 with the Kenyans needing a fourth set to seal victory.
It should be noted that the team went for this tournament with a budget deficit of 8000USD and well wishers like Lakhani fundraised for them.
